Artist Statement
This piece captures the emotional duality of loneliness and connection through balanced colors and spatial contrasts. The palette incorporates muted purples and deep blues, evoking melancholy yet suggesting warmth through the use of yellow and orange accents. The main collision occurs between the dense left side and the sparse right, highlighting the struggle between isolation and the desire for connection. Broken pixels introduce imperfections, reflecting the fragmented nature of memories associated with both states. The radial pattern represents the echo of loneliness, while dots signify attempts at connection, swirling in a clockwise motion, adding dynamism to the composition.
